Default Anyone Have Any Thoughts On 285/75/17 on 2wd?

Howdy everyone,
The time has nearly come for new tires on the 05. Right now I'm running 285 70 17 Cooper AT3's which I can't complain any about. However like all of us truck guys I'm always looking to try different stuff! I've been looking and found some Nittos and Toyo AT's in 285 75 17, which I believe is something like a 33.8" tire. I am running a 2" level with stock wheels and am curious as to whether anyone has squeezed these onto a 2wd. Would that extra inch or so in the sidewall be likely to cause rubbing, or would the fact that the width is the same between the two mean that the risk of rubbing would be the same? I'm just gathering info and am curious to see if anyone has done it or has input!

If it helps at all...I have raptor beadlocks with a 305/70/17 on a 2wd with a 2.5" leveling spacer upfront and i have no rubing issues whatsoever and i had to do absolutely no trimming.
